there are a couple different types of clutch..... main difference being the "Disc".
Organic or Ceramic. I prefer a ceramic clutch as they dont slip as much when soaked with oil or water....But you cannot I say Again CANNOT slip a ceramic clutch like you would in a car or pick up truck. It is either on or off .Try slipping a ceramic and before long it will be burnt out. I worked at Neals Truck Parts in GR doing clutches on a daily basis.
